How much do packaging associate j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 18, 2026, the average hourly pay for packaging associate in Raleigh, NC is $16.48,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.04 and $17.31 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a packaging associate do?

A packaging associate is responsible for preparing products for shipment by packing, labeling, and organizing items efficiently and accurately. They often operate packaging machinery, follow safety protocols, and ensure products meet quality standards in a warehouse or production environment.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Packaging Associate,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Packaging Associate, you generally need attention to detail, manual dexterity, and the ability to follow safety and quality standards, often sup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with packaging machinery, conveyor systems, and inventory tracking software is typically required. Strong teamwork, time management, and reliability are crucial soft skills that help maintain steady workflow and meet production targets. These skills ensure efficient, safe handling of products and consistent output in fast-paced manufacturing environments.

What are Packaging Associates?

Packaging Associates are workers responsible for preparing products for shipment by packaging them according to company standards. Their tasks typically include assembling boxes, labeling packages, inspecting products for quality, and ensuring items are securely packed to prevent damage during transportation. They often work in warehouses, manufacturing plants, or distribution centers and may use various tools and machines to assist with packaging. Attention to detail and the ability to work efficiently are important skills for this role.

What is the difference between Packaging Associate vs Material Handler?

AspectPackaging AssociateMaterial Handler
Primary RoleAssembles, packages, and prepares products for shipmentMoves, loads, and unloads materials within a facility
Skills & CertificationsBasic math, attention to detail, possibly forklift certificationForklift operation, inventory management, safety training
Work EnvironmentWarehouse, production lines, packaging stationsWarehouse, distribution centers, manufacturing plants
Industry UsageManufacturing, logistics, retailManufacturing, warehousing, distribution

While both roles operate within warehouse and manufacturing settings, Packaging Associates focus on preparing products for shipment by packaging and labeling, whereas Material Handlers manage the movement and storage of materials. Both roles require safety awareness and may involve forklift operation, but their core responsibilities differ significantly.

Job description

Masis Staffing is looking for Packaging Associates to join our team working at our client facility in Durham/Cary & Morrisville NC area. Position's available to start within 3-5 days!! As a Warehouse associates you will work in a clean, temperature controlled warehouse doing various assembly and packaging tasks. Full Time/ Part Time - Temp to Hire positions - great opportunity!

Job Tasks for Packaging Associate:

  • Feed materials into equipment or place in kits/display boxes.
  • Take product off equipment, stacking on skids or packing in boxes.
  • Prepare boxes for shipping.
  • Place labels on boxes.
  • Assemble material into bundles.

Skills for Packaging Associate:

  • Ability to read and write simple instructions.
  • Basic math skills.
  • Lift up to 20 lbs.
  • Able to stand up to 12 hours
  • Able to work weekends

Experience for Packaging Associate:

  • 2 - 6 months + previous warehouse experience
  • High Attention to detail
  • Able to work dependably or in a group setting

Shift and Work Hours for Packaging Associate:

  • 7:00am-7:00pm & 7:00pm -7:00am
  • Rotating Schedule
  • $15-$16.13/hr
